The triceps brachii, often referred to as the triceps (‘tri’ meaning ‘three’, and ‘cep’ meaning ‘head’), is a large three-headed muscle at the back of the upper arm. Its shape may resemble a horseshoe, especially from the back. The triceps is primarily responsible for extending the elbow.

The triceps muscle is a main muscle of the upper arm, running from the top of the shoulder to the elbow at the back of the arm. When the triceps muscle contracts, it causes the elbow to straighten.

Origin, insertion, innervation and functions of the triceps brachii muscle. Triceps brachii is a three-headed (tri - three, cep - head) muscle of the arm. It represents the only constituent of the posterior muscle group of the arm, spanning almost the entire length of the humerus.
